PowerBASIC features and specs

  • Performance
    PowerBASIC compiles to highly optimized machine code, resulting in fast and efficient executables with minimal overhead.
  • Compact Executables
    The language is known for creating small and compact executables which are beneficial for performance and memory usage, especially in resource-constrained environments.
  • Legacy Support
    It is well-suited for maintaining and updating legacy BASIC applications, providing continuity for long-standing projects.
  • Low-Level Programming
    PowerBASIC offers direct access to system hardware and memory manipulation, which can be a significant advantage for system programmers.
  • Ease of Use
    The syntax is relatively straightforward, especially for those already familiar with BASIC, reducing the learning curve for new users.

Possible disadvantages of PowerBASIC

  • Limited Modern Features
    PowerBASIC lacks some of the modern programming constructs and libraries that are available in more contemporary programming languages.
  • Platform Limitations
    Primarily designed for Windows, PowerBASIC does not offer native support for other platforms, limiting cross-platform development capabilities.
  • Smaller User Community
    The user community for PowerBASIC is smaller compared to more popular languages, which can lead to fewer resources for support and collaboration.
  • Proprietary Nature
    As a proprietary product, PowerBASIC may involve licensing fees and does not offer the open-source flexibility that some developers prefer.
  • Less Frequent Updates
    The development and release of updates are less frequent compared to more mainstream programming environments, potentially impacting feature availability and bug fixes.
